网站打开布局错误可能由多种原因引起,以下是一些常见的原因及相应的解决方法:
原因
描述
解决方法
浏览器兼容性问题
不同浏览器对CSS和JavaScript的解析方式不同,可能导致布局错误。
使用跨浏览器兼容的CSS和JavaScript代码,或使用浏览器前缀。
CSS文件未正确加载
如果CSS文件未加载或加载不完全,页面布局会混乱。
检查CSS文件的路径和加载状态,确保文件正确加载。
JavaScript错误
JavaScript错误可能导致页面元素无法正确渲染。
使用开发者工具检查并修复JavaScript错误。
响应式设计问题
网站在不同设备上的显示效果可能不同,如果响应式设计不当,可能导致布局错误。
使用媒体查询和弹性布局来优化响应式设计。
缓存问题
浏览器缓存可能导致旧版本的CSS或JavaScript文件被使用,从而引起布局错误。
清除浏览器缓存或强制刷新页面。
网络问题
网络延迟或中断可能导致资源加载不完全,影响页面布局。
检查网络连接,确保资源能够完全加载。
代码错误
HTML或CSS代码中的错误可能导致布局问题。
使用代码验证工具检查并修复代码错误。
通过以上表格,可以清晰地了解网站布局错误的可能原因及相应的解决方法。在实际操作中,可以根据具体情况逐一排查和解决问题。